Just like ancient mural paintings, a painting drawn on six of 30 inches * 40 inches panels has a story to tell. It is a story of a small eel wishing to become something greater than itself.
2019
2004
1980
2017
2007
2009
2021
2016
2008
2006
2015
2014
2011
1988
2012
1923